Unraveling Hormones for Effortless Weight Management After 40
After hitting the turning point of 40, your body undergoes some significant transformations. These involve alterations in hormone production that can directly impact weight management. Understanding these variations is key to enhancing your efforts and achieving sustainable results.
One of the most notable shifts is a decline in estrogen, which can lead to increased fat storage, particularly around the abdomen. Concurrently, progesterone levels also change, further affecting metabolism and cravings. These endocrine changes can make it challenging to maintain your weight without making some focused adjustments.
By understanding these hormonal patterns, you can adopt lifestyle methods that work in harmony with your body's natural rhythms. This might involve making adjustments to your diet, adding regular exercise, and prioritizing stress management.
Achieving Your Ideal Weight After 45
Turning 45 doesn't mean your weight loss journey has to end. In fact, with a little effort, you can attain your ideal weight and feel more energetic than ever. This plan is designed to help you trim pounds in a healthy and sustainable way, focusing on simple steps that you can incorporate into your daily life.
- Initiate with small, achievable targets. Instead of trying to lose a large amount of weight quickly, aim for 1-2 pounds per week. This is a more sustainable rate of weight loss that will remain over time.
- Focus on consuming whole, unprocessed foods such as fruits, vegetables, lean protein, and healthy starches. Limit your intake of processed foods, sugary drinks, and unhealthy fats.
- Find an activity you enjoy and make it a regular part of your routine. This could be anything from hiking to dancing or cycling. Aim for at least 30 minutes of moderate-intensity exercise most days of the week.
- Prioritize sleep. When you don't get enough sleep, your body produces more of the hormone ghrelin, which stimulates your appetite. Aim for 7-8 hours of quality sleep each night.
Remember that weight loss is a process, not a destination. There will be highs and lows along the way, but don't quit. Just continue with your plan and you will eventually attain your goals.
